Events of 6 February 2000 (2000-02-06) (Sunday) |
|
|
|
|
- Tarja Halonen is elected the first Finnish female president.
|
Events of 12 February 2000 (2000-02-12) (Saturday) |
|
|
|
|
- Screamin' Jay Hawkins, Tom Landry, Charles M. Schulz, and Oliver die, of unrelated causes.
|
Events of 13 February 2000 (2000-02-13) (Sunday) |
|
|
|
|
- Final original Peanuts comic strip is published.
|
Events of 16 February 2000 (2000-02-16) (Wednesday) |
|
|
|
|
- Archbishop Desmond Tutu makes an address at the University of Toronto. (University of Toronto)
- UMBC's Poetry Symposium takes place, with the participation of poets Linda Pastan, Michael Harper, Ray Gonzalez, Leo Connellan, Forrest Gander, Derrick Gilbert, Terence Winch, and Michael Fallon. (UMBC)
|
Events of 29 February 2000 (2000-02-29) (Tuesday) |
|
|
|
|
- This leap day is the last in a turn-of-the-century leap year until February 29, 2400.
- Six-year-old Dedrick Owens shoots and kills Kayla Rolland, also six years old, at Theo J. Buell Elementary School in Mount Morris Township, Michigan. Rolland is currently the youngest victim of a school shooting. (CNN)
